Patch 8.2.2837
Problem:    Various code lines not covered by tests.
Solution:   Add test cases. (Dominique Pellé, closes #8178)
Files:      src/testdir/test_excmd.vim, src/testdir/test_functions.vim,
            src/testdir/test_options.vim, src/testdir/test_startup.vim,
            src/testdir/test_syntax.vim, src/testdir/test_vim9_cmd.vim
